I took my girlfriend here, and I was not all too impressed. We chose the most expensive selection, the HIGASHIYAMA Omakase, thinking we will get what we paid for, but I was a little disappointed. What attracted me to come here was the Wagyu Tempura. The photos on yelp and even on their menu shows it. When asked if they serve this, they no longer have it, and they have changed their pre-set fix menu. To me, this is false advertising, if they charge so high, why canât they at least afford to update the photo on their menu. What they have instead is a 3 paper thin slice of Wagyu, that we have to cook over a hot stone. It was good, but the amount was a tease. Yes itâs true the tempura was probably the lightest and crispiest Iâve ever eaten in my life, but the amount of food offered did not equal to $320 per person. We were only given one piece of shrimp. Other than the tempura batter that was light and non-greasy, I will give them that, but the seafood was mediocre. There was no awe moment for me. The lobster was a little dry, and did not bring the sweet and fresh ocean taste for an expensive restaurant. People who eat fresh seafood knows what I mean. I understand frying might lose the freshness, but they need to figure this out to retain it, by not overcooking. I believe the chef missed this time control.
